Médecine et maladies infectieuses 2008 MarThe author reports a case of pleuritis associated with a large homolateral Buruli thorax ulcer in a nine-year old female patient, in the Democratic Republic of Congo. Smears on Ziehl-Neelsen revealed acid-alcohol-resistant bacilli. The pathological histology confirmed a Mycobacterium ulcerans infection (Buruli ulcer). The treatment was surgical (excision-dressing-grafting) associated to antibiotic therapy (Rifater, Pyrazynamide, and Myambutol). After six years of follow up, no relapse was observed.
